Highbush Blueberry ‘Bonifacy' P9/C1
€4.99
Mid-late, very productive blueberry with large, tasty fruits. Frost hardy to -28…-34°C. Shrub 160–200 cm. Requires acidic, humus-rich soil and a sunny position.
Highbush Blueberry ‘Brigitta' 4L
€12.99
‘Brigitta’ is an Australian highbush blueberry variety considered one of the most promising large‑fruited cultivars. The site should be sunny, sheltered from wind, and the soil well‑drained. Blueberries prefer acidic soil. They like moisture but do not tolerate waterlogging.

Highbush Blueberry ‘Chandler' 2L
€6.99
Extremely large-fruited, very productive blueberry. Strong-growing shrub up to 1.5 m. Frost hardy to -34°C. Requires acidic soil and a sunny position.

Highbush Blueberry ‘Rubel' P9/C1
€4.99
Very frost-hardy blueberry (to -37°C) with small, dark fruits rich in antioxidants. Ideal for mechanical harvesting. Strong-growing shrub up to 2–3 m.
